What are the responsibilities and job description for the Cashier position at Aston Carter?
Job Description
As a Cashier, you will be responsible for auditing cash reports and preparing the daily bank deposits for the university. This role includes running required jobs, performing tests, analyzing and researching errors, and posting adjustments. You will also be tasked with posting contracts to student accounts, assisting with departmental training, and updating desk manuals for cashiering procedures. Additionally, you will participate in special projects as assigned by the supervisor and provide accurate information to students, parents, and other departments via phone or in person.

Responsibilities
- Audit cash reports and prepare daily bank deposits for the university.
- Run required jobs and perform testing.
- Analyze and research errors, and post adjustments.
- Post contracts to student accounts.
- Assist with training departments.
- Update desk manuals for all cashiering procedures.
- Participate in special projects as assigned by the supervisor.
- Provide accurate information to students, parents, and other departments via counter or phone.
- 2-3 years of experience in accounts receivable, preferably in higher education.
- Proficiency in basic Excel.
- Experience with cash application and accounting.
- Experience with student accounts and financial aid.
- Experience in higher education is highly preferred, but experience in local government due to state requirements is also considered.
- Familiarity with the BvA or Colleague ERP systems.
